Shaoxing - Wikipedia Shaoxing [a] is a prefecture-level city on the southern shore of Hangzhou Bay in northeastern Zhejiang province, China Located on the south bank of the Qiantang River estuary, it borders Ningbo to the east, Taizhou to the southeast, Jinhua to the southwest, and Hangzhou to the west
Shaoxing Wine: Info Substitutions - The Woks of Life Shaoxing wine, or shàoxīngjiǔ (绍兴酒), is the most well-known type of Chinese cooking wine It is a Chinese rice wine that hails from Shaoxing, a city in China’s Zhejiang Province famous for rice wine production

Shaoxing Zhejiang: Famous for Shaoxing Yellow Wine Shaoxing is also known variously as the 'City of Waters,' 'City of Bridges,' 'City of Calligraphy,' 'City of Tea,' and 'City of Scholars ' It gives off an image of an elegant and peaceful locale with deep cultural connotations, south of the Yangtze River

Top 10 Attractions of Shaoxing China Known as the “Museum without Walls,” Shaoxing boasts a 2,500-year history and is home to numerous cultural heritages, including the ancient Yue culture, calligraphy, and the birthplace of famous figures like Lu Xun
